| Doc Text: |
A segmentation fault was found in advancecomp in the col_equal() function of the mngex.cc file. The flaw occurs due to invalid READ memory access. This flaw allows an attacker to cause a crash by tricking a user into opening a malformed file, leading to a denial of service attack.
